My friend had ressection on Jan 13th and is just now seeing oncologist on Wed march 15th.
She is 75 and was in great health, over half of liver removed, and cancer had invaded soft tissue around vessels,(that's what labs stated) also in one lymphnode.

My question to anyone is have you seen or had this before, and what kind of, if any treatment can be given.

Surgeon said surgery was not curative.But that is all he said about prognosis!!!

Please give me some insite!!

I'm so sorry about your dad, this has been a long journey for my friend, jackie. She had surgery on Jan 13th and was diagnoised in Dec of 05. Surgery is the only cure for Klatskin tumor and most of the time it comes back somewhere else. Surgery was done on Jackie at Emory University Hospital in Atlanta, Ga. USA. By a leading surgeon specialitizing in liver transplants and resections. he removed half of liver and bile ducts, made a new duct with small intestines. She had 5 weeks of 5-fu chemo and radiation. She is now having some drainage problems with bile ducts and has a biliary drain tube capped off and we were told just Friday that she will have to keep it forever. She is pretty sick some days with chills and fever, she is 75 and things don't look good for her. The dr told us from the beginnig 600 days, don't where he pulled those figures from.
